Description

Fresh meat grinding and adding system for bait feed production
Technical Field
The utility model belongs to the technical field of pelletization mechanical device, concretely relates to a bright meat grinds thick liquid and add system for bait feed production.
Background
In the production and processing of the bait feed, in order to increase the food calling performance of the bait feed and produce high-grade bait feed products, animal raw materials such as spiral shell meat, mussel meat and the like are often used, so that the subsequent processing treatment of the animal raw materials is facilitated, and the feeding habit of fishes is matched, so that the bait feed has a good food calling state in water, the food calling performance of the bait feed product is improved, the animal raw materials generally cannot be crushed and mixed by common grain raw materials, but the animal raw materials also need to be mixed, tempered and puffed, and certain requirements are met on granularity and homogeneity. However, because no good way is available for industrial processing, many manufacturers directly grind the raw materials into pulp by using a meat grinder, which causes the problems of inaccurate addition amount, easy blockage of die holes and the like, so that the subsequent treatment process of the pulp is very troublesome, and finally the product quality of the bait feed cannot reach a good state.

Detailed Description
The utility model relates to a bright meat grinds thick liquid and addition system for bait feed production, including slicer 1, spiral material loading machine, meat grinder 2, colloid mill 3 and meat thick liquid addition system.
As shown in fig. 1, for the overall structure schematic diagram of the slicer 1 of the present invention, the slicer 1 is used for cutting the frozen meat blocks into meat slices, and includes a motor 11, a knife roller 12, a pusher 13, an adjusting cylinder 14, a transmission shaft 15 and a trolley 16, the output shaft of the motor 11 can drive the knife roller 12 to rotate through a transmission mechanism, the front end of the adjusting cylinder 14 is sequentially connected with the transmission shaft 15 and the pusher 16, so as to drive the frozen meat blocks in the pusher 16 to move towards the knife roller 12, the thickness of the cut meat slices can be changed by adjusting the stroke of the adjusting cylinder 14, the outlet end of the knife roller 12 is provided with the trolley 16 for containing the cut meat slices, the rotating speed of the knife roller 12 of the slicer 1 is 435r/min, and the stroke of the adjusting cylinder 14 can be adjusted within the range of 670 and 700 mm.
The spiral feeding machine is used for spirally conveying cut meat slices to the meat grinder 2, the spiral propeller on the main shaft is driven to do spiral motion through the rotation of the main shaft, and the meat slices are spirally conveyed to the feeding hole of the meat grinder through the spiral groove.
As shown in fig. 2, for the schematic structural diagram of meat grinder 2, meat grinder 2 is used for cutting up the meat piece, and the meat grinder includes reamer 21 and diaphragm orifice 22, and the rotation of reamer 21 makes the meat piece and diaphragm orifice 22 form the shearing force to cut up the meat piece and form the meat grain and discharge diaphragm orifice 22.
As shown in fig. 3, for the structure diagram of colloid mill 3, colloid mill 3 is used for polishing the fine meat grain into the ultra-micro, homogeneous meat thick liquid of granularity, and colloid mill 3 includes feeder hopper 31, business turn over water mouth 32, stator assembly 33, rotor assembly 34, centrifugal disc 35 and discharge gate 36, feeder hopper 31 is linked together with rotor assembly 33, rotor assembly 33 can be around stator assembly 34 to be high-speed rotary motion, centrifugal disc 35 sets up in rotor assembly 33 lower extreme, links to each other with discharge gate 36, and the meat thick liquid can be got rid of discharge gate 36 under the centrifugal force of centrifugal disc 35, the side of rotor assembly 34 is provided with into water mouth 32 for making the meat thick liquid emulsification.
As shown in fig. 4, for the process flow diagram of the meat pulp adding system of the present invention, the meat pulp adding system includes a diaphragm pump 41, a stirring tank 42, an emulsifying tank 43 and a use tank 44, the production process of the adding system includes that meat pulp is squeezed into the stirring tank 42 through the diaphragm pump 41, the meat pulp enters the emulsifying tank 43 after being stirred and mixed, and then is preheated to about 50 ℃ through pipeline type, the meat pulp is further emulsified and then enters the use tank 44 for storage, the outer layer material of the use tank 44 is a polyurethane material with heat preservation function, it is ensured that the meat pulp in the tank has good homogeneity and good fluidity when entering the modulator; the meat pulp adding system is additionally provided with an automatic cleaning system, so that the system pipeline can be automatically cleaned, and the environmental protection and sanitation of the system are ensured.
